Sports are no longer just games. They’re becoming one of the fastest-growing investment ecosystems in the world.
In this episode of Born to Be Great, Justin and Nick break down the massive capital flowing into sports, from stadium developments and private equity investments to media rights, sports betting, and real estate.
Justin shares the announcement of the Sporting JAX stadium project and explains how modern teams are building vertically integrated ecosystems that combine sports, entertainment, and real estate.
The conversation explores why investors are targeting sports franchises, how stadium developments generate year-round revenue, and why owning the land around the stadium may be the most valuable asset of all.
They also discuss the future of sports ownership, fan engagement, media rights, and why live sports may become even more valuable in an AI-driven world.
